    ARTEMIS-60 Validate AMQP sender applied TransactionState

    Update the AMQP test client to allow for better inspection of the
    delivery updates that happen during normal use.  Use those modification
    to check that when the broker's sender accepts and settles a non-settled
    disposition it adds a proper TransactionState disposition with the
    correct outcome and txn-id in that state.
